Reading given six-point deduction for breaching EFL business plan

Reading were relegated from the Premier League in 2012-13 and have since been in the Championship Reading has been deducted six points by the English Football League for breaching the terms of an agreed business plan for a previous profit and sustainability rule breach. It marks the first decision handed down by the independent club financial reporting unit (CFRU). The deduction leaves Reading 20th in the Championship, with 40 points, one above the relegation zone. Council adopts strategic plan for Cranbrook

Members of City of Cranbrook council adopted the draft 2024 – 2027 Strategic Plan Monday night (May 15) – a document that will guide the higher-level objectives of the City of Cranbrook as a corporation over the next four years. This new strategic plan was developed over the first three months of 2023 following the fall election of Mayor and council. The new strategic plan will guide the coming three years of this council and the first year of the next council’s term, 2024-2027.
